Distributor Cap
Because that's where it's been since the 60s...since the first LA engine was rolled off the assembly line. Oh, and also because it needs to be driven via a gear from the end of the camshaft.
Kind of hard to put that gear anywhere else on the shaft, since there are lobes there to run the valves.
